Well, I think it depends WHICH auto ECU you got. It will run on an Integra auto and you will have a check engine light. It will NOT run on a 88~91 Dx/Lx auto ECU.

Why?

The ECU only supports 2 injectors. Your mini-me swap now includes 4 injectors.
